Chi-Squared

The chi-squared test is a statistical method used to assess the independence or association between discrete variables, including categorical variables. It is employed when analyzing data in the form of a contingency table, where the observed frequencies are compared to the expected frequencies under the assumption of independence between the variables. The test helps determine whether the observed distribution significantly differs from what would be expected if the variables were independent, making it suitable for detecting associations in categorical data.
